sqlserver 2008 定时备份数据库计划 语句
在 SQL Server 2008 中,您可以使用 SQL Server Agent 来创建定时备份数据库计划。以下是一个示例备份语句,您可以根据自己的需求进行修改:
```sql
BACKUP DATABASE YourDatabaseName TO DISK = 'D:\Backup\YourDatabaseName.bak'
WITH FORMAT, MEDIANAME = 'D_SQLSERVER_BACKUP', NAME = 'Full Backup of YourDatabaseName'
```
在上面的示例中,您需要将 `YourDatabaseName` 替换为您要备份的数据库的名称。此外,您还需要指定备份文件的路径和名称。
要创建定时备份计划,请按照以下步骤操作:
1. 打开 SQL Server Management Studio (SSMS)。
2. 连接到您的 SQL Server 实例。
3. 在对象资源管理器中,展开 "SQL Server Agent"。
4. 右键单击 "Jobs",然后选择 "New Job"。
5. 在 "General" 页上,为作业指定一个名称和描述。
6. 在 "Steps" 页上,单击 "New" 创建一个新的步骤。
7. 在 "Steps" 页上,为步骤指定一个名称和描述。
8. 在 "Command" 文本框中,输入以下命令:
```sql
sqlcmd -S YourServerName -E -i D:\BackupScript.sql
```
在上面的命令中,您需要将 `YourServerName` 替换为您的服务器名称,并将 `D:\BackupScript.sql` 替换为您的备份脚本文件的路径。
9. 在 "Schedule" 页上,设置您想要的备份计划。例如,您可以设置每天、每周或每月的特定时间进行备份。
10. 在 "Notifications" 页上,您可以设置作业通知选项(可选)。
11. 在 "Review" 页上,查看作业的详细信息并确认设置。
12. 在 "OK" 按钮上单击以保存作业。
sqlserver备份表语句现在,您的 SQL Server Agent 将按照您指定的计划自动运行备份脚本并备份数据库。请确保您的脚本文件中的命令正确无误,并且您具有足够的权限来执行备份操作。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论